What Are Pure Load-Bearing Heavy Rovings?
Pure Load-Bearing Heavy Rovings are fibers woven together to create robust and lightweight materials. They are designed to carry heavy loads without compromising structural integrity. Unlike standard rovings, these heavy variants are engineered for enhanced strength.
Key Benefits of Using Pure Load-Bearing Heavy Rovings
Here are some notable advantages:
- Increased Strength: These rovings can handle more weight compared to regular materials. This makes them perfect for high-performance applications.
- Enhanced Durability: The fibers resist wear and tear. They perform well even under extreme conditions, contributing to longer product life.
- Lightweight Nature: Despite their strength, they remain lightweight. This property is especially useful in industries like aerospace.
- Corrosion Resistance: Heavy rovings have excellent resistance to chemicals and environmental wear. This ensures reliable performance in various settings.
Applications
Pure Load-Bearing Heavy Rovings find use in a variety of industries:
- Construction: Used in concrete reinforcement and building components.
- Aerospace: Useful in manufacturing lightweight aircraft components.
- Automotive: Applied in parts that require strong yet lightweight materials.
- Marine: Perfect for reinforcing boats and ships against harsh conditions.
How They Enhance Durability
You might wonder, “How do Pure Load-Bearing Heavy Rovings enhance durability?” The answer lies in their exceptional design and properties. Let’s break this down:
- Advanced Fiber Technology: The fibers are engineered to resist elongation and compression, ensuring they maintain their shape under stress.
- Layered Construction: Multiple layers of rovings create a strong composite material. This structure distributes loads evenly, minimizing weak points.
- Moisture Resistance: These rovings can shed moisture, preventing mold and degradation over time.
